Hi, I have a 2000 corolla ultima (ae112r If I'm correct) I was googling some pictures and things, I have seen some similar corollas, the sportivo ones and they have a nice looking body trim on them. All the pictures appear to be hatches though, I also took a look at the ae110 Levin corollas which looked cool.

So what I'm wonder is it possible to say get the sportivo trim and chuck it on my car? Or maybe the Levin trim?? I really just curious to see if I could make my car look cooler. Maybe if not these there are some other alternatives .

Thanks

Posted

The AE112 Sportivo body kit will fit any AE112 BUT it must not be the bug eyed version. (which you don't have)

If your after a Genuine Sportivo body kit, they are very hard to find these days, but if your lucky and you have the chance to grab them, then do it.

If your not bothered to look for a Genuine Sportivo kit, there is a aftermarket kit on eBay for around $350? (including front lip and skirts)

Correct. You can fit the body kit onto your model NOT the bug eye version.

Posted

The fact that you have a sedan immediately means it's the facelift version - the bugeye pre-facelift only came out for ~2 years (overlapping partly with the AE102) and only in Seca form, the facelift in '99 brought about the return of the sedan.
